QTP11和UFT12.02過試用期,重復試用30天的方法
其實采用以前的破解的方式也是可以破解成功的蟆融。只是要看你更新版本了沒,如果是最新的在官網(wǎng)上下載的怕是你不能破解成功了磷斧。畢竟hp后來發(fā)布的版本已經(jīng)修復了一些破解的漏洞了振愿。如果有錢請支持正版捷犹。正版下載地址如下:
http://www.learnqtp.com/uft-qtp-download/
之前安裝了QTP11的試用版弛饭,長時間不用,就過了試用期萍歉,估計QTP應該是使用注冊表和文件一起的加密模式侣颂,不知道有沒有用別的加密軟件進行加密。
監(jiān)控了一下注冊表和文件枪孩,發(fā)現(xiàn)QTP會訪問多個注冊表的信息進行校驗(由于著急用憔晒,所以沒有細細去找到底是哪幾個license文件起作用,以后有時間再找)蔑舞。也會訪問多個文件拒担,發(fā)現(xiàn)也確實使用了SafeNet。
不管怎樣攻询,先把QTP卸載干凈吧从撼。
先在軟件卸載里把QTP連同update一起卸掉;
為徹底起見钧栖,把安裝后的目錄文件一起刪掉低零,越干凈越好;
另外拯杠,就是一些比較隱含的文件夾了掏婶,
1、C:\ProgramData\SafeNet Sentinel? 這個文件夾刪干凈
2潭陪、C:\ProgramData\HP\? 這個文件夾也刪干凈
3雄妥、C:\Users\aa\AppData\Local\VirtualStore\Program Files\HP\QuickTest Professional\bin\wrls_ins.ini 如果存在這個文件最蕾,也建議把HP這個文件夾刪除
4、C:\Users\aa\AppData\Local\Temp 這個文件下會寫下QTP啟動日志茎芭,也可以刪除
再接下來就是刪除注冊表的遺留項了
基本上我是手動搜索“qtp"然后進行刪除揖膜,如果系統(tǒng)沒有安裝其他的HP Mercury的軟件,也要搜索“HP" "Mercury"進行刪除梅桩,監(jiān)控時發(fā)現(xiàn)會去訪問Mercury.MercLicenseManager.1這個注冊項壹粟,不知道是不是讀這個。為方便起見宿百,還是全刪了趁仙。
然后再重新安裝,就回復30天試用期了垦页。
有時間的話洛退,再研究下到底是哪幾項注冊表和文件驗證license的。另患。凭语。。
以上分析后薄啥,最后總結如下---重復試用30天的方法
1.找到C:\ProgramData\SafeNet Sentinel目錄辕羽,更名或者刪除,如果是xp環(huán)境下可能就是如下的路徑:
C:\Documents and Settings\All Users\Application Data\SafeNet Sentinel 不同的用戶機器環(huán)境可能不一樣垄惧,大致是這個路徑刁愿,可以看下。
2.找到QTP11安裝目錄下bin子目錄到逊,如C:\Program Files (x86)\HP\QuickTest Professional\bin铣口,執(zhí)行instdemo.exe? win7環(huán)境下用管理員身份運行,xp環(huán)境下雙擊即可觉壶。